Alfresco discussion and collaboration. Stick around a few hours after asking a question.
Official support for Enterprise subscribers: support.alfresco.com.
Join in the conversation by getting an IRC client and connecting to #alfresco at Freenode. Our you can use the IRC web chat.
More information about the channel is in the wiki.
More help is available in this list of resources.
2019-03-15 14:31:38 GMT <alfresco-discord> <drazen04> Hi guys, i had a big problem. I have to make a fix to uploaded files bigger than 500mb, so i need to split them but using itext that use PDDocument (PdfBox library) i cannot do, because conflicts with the custom version for Alfresco.
2019-03-15 15:26:49 GMT <alfresco-discord> <yreg> Hi @drazen04 you should be able to do that regardless of the conflict
2019-03-15 15:47:26 GMT <alfresco-discord> <drazen04> It gives me something like org.apache.pdfbox.pdmodel.PDDocument.getPage(I)Lorg/apache/pdfbox/pdmodel/PDPage;
2019-03-15 15:51:47 GMT <alfresco-discord> <yreg> Yes that's to be expected if you are depending on a version that is different from what ships with Alfresco
2019-03-15 15:52:23 GMT <alfresco-discord> <yreg> @drazen04 either you align to the Alfresco version of PDFBox
2019-03-15 15:53:08 GMT <alfresco-discord> <yreg> or you use the maven shade plugin or alike to rewrite the packages into your dependency so that that wouldn't clash with alfrsco's dependencies 😉
2019-03-15 16:12:14 GMT <alfresco-discord> <drazen04> Yes, that's what i though. So i can't use neither pdfbox and itext
2019-03-15 16:22:11 GMT <AFaust> ...or you isolate your classes / JARs via a class loader...
2019-03-15 16:31:49 GMT <alfresco-discord> <drazen04> I already tried but had same effects
2019-03-15 16:33:58 GMT <AFaust> Then there was something wrong with the attempt. To be fair though, class loader isolation is quite an advanced approach with various pitfalls. The recommendation by yreg to align with Alfresco bundled versions is the best one...
2019-03-15 16:57:52 GMT <alfresco-discord> <drazen04> That library doesn't have the merge utility that i need. But i'm making in other way
The other logs are at http://esplins.org/hash_alfresco